A t-covering array of size N, degree k, order v and strength t is an N x k array with entries from a set of v symbols such that any N x t subarray contains a t-tuple of v symbols at least once as a row. This paper pre...A t-covering array of size N, degree k, order v and strength t is an N x k array with entries from a set of v symbols such that any N x t subarray contains a t-tuple of v symbols at least once as a row. This paper presents a new algebraic recursive method for constructing covering arrays based on difference matrices. The method can extend parameter factors on the existing covering arrays and cover all the combinations of any t parameter factors (t≥2). The method, which recursively generates high strength covering arrays, is practical. Meanwhile, the theoretical derivation and realization of the proposed algebraic recursive algorithm are given.展开更多
基金The National Natural Science Foundation of China (No.90818027, 61003020, 91018005, 60873050)the National High Technology Research and Development Program of China (863 Program ) (No.2009AA01Z147)the National Basic Research Program of China (973 Program) ( No. 2009CB320703)
文摘A t-covering array of size N, degree k, order v and strength t is an N x k array with entries from a set of v symbols such that any N x t subarray contains a t-tuple of v symbols at least once as a row. This paper presents a new algebraic recursive method for constructing covering arrays based on difference matrices. The method can extend parameter factors on the existing covering arrays and cover all the combinations of any t parameter factors (t≥2). The method, which recursively generates high strength covering arrays, is practical. Meanwhile, the theoretical derivation and realization of the proposed algebraic recursive algorithm are given.